
Álvaro Recoba
Álvaro Recoba is a retired Uruguayan footballer known for his exceptional skill and creativity on the field. He had notable spells at Club Nacional and Inter Milan, where he won several championships including the Serie A and the UEFA Champions League. A talented playmaker and forward, Recoba was also a key player for the Uruguay national team, showcasing his abilities in multiple international tournaments.
Born on Mar 17, 1976 (49 years old)
